Analysis
Türkiye recorded 74.67 for watermelons — gross per capita production index number in 2024.
That represents a change of up 1.4% on the previous year and down 26.6% over ten years.
Over the whole period, watermelons — gross per capita production index number in Türkiye peaked at 159.23 in 1979 and was at its lowest, 73.67, in 2023.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 64 years of available data.

About this data
The FAO indices of agricultural production show the relative level of the aggregate volume of agricultural production for each year in comparison with the base period 2014-2016. Indices for meat production are computed based on data on production from indigenous animals.
